# Log sampling for the Wrennet notification service
# This service emits roughly 40k log lines per minute at peak, so we
# sample INFO at 5% and keep WARN/ERROR at 100%. If support needs full
# traces for an incident, flip sample_rate to 1.0 for no more than one
# hour — the sink fills quickly. Sampled logs are written to the store below.

replica DSN, yadup-hahig: mongodb://gilys_svc:Mx@db-5f8f.norvasoft.internal:5432/eliion

# Heads up, reviewer: this env file backs the undo/redo stack in SketchLoom's
# diagram editor. We persist undo history server-side now (yes, really) so
# users can close a canvas and still roll back changes. The history writer
# batches ops every 2 seconds — tune UNDO_BATCH_MS if that feels laggy in QA.
# Redo entries expire after 48 hours to keep the store lean. The history
# service won't accept writes without auth, so the next line sets the signing
# secret it expects.

sealed setting: LEDGER_TOKEN5=6d086

TICKET-2291: Expired creds broke Wikiroost role sync (for Thursday's sync)

Quick heads-up for the eng sync: the Wikiroost role-sync job that mirrors team groups into wiki permissions has been silently failing since last Friday — its service credential expired and the alert routed to a channel nobody watches anymore. Net effect: new hires couldn't see team spaces. Short-term fix: reissued the credential and repointed alerts. Longer term we should move this onto Keysmith auto-rotation. The reissued key for the Wikiroost sync service is below.

API key for bageg-kajef: vxb2-ss